Marnow Murders stands as a definitive peak in modern German television, blending "Nordic Noir" aesthetics with the heavy historical weight of the GDR. By focusing on detectives Lona Mendt and Frank Elling, the series moved beyond simple crime-solving to explore how past political secrets bleed into the present. Its cultural footprint is defined by a refusal to provide easy moral answers, opting for a gritty realism that resonated with global audiences. The show’s legacy lies in its sophisticated narrative, which challenged the standard procedural format of Das Erste. While the primary case is closed, it remains a milestone for its unflinching look at systemic corruption. Production Type: Limited Series
Marnow Murders is a standalone Limited Series that concluded its 8-episode run in March 2021. The production was conceived as a high-stakes crime drama exploring a dark conspiracy spanning decades within the German landscape. Produced by Polyphon Film- und Fernsehgesellschaft for ARD Degeto and NDR, the project prioritized a cinematic aesthetic and a dense, novelistic structure that aimed to resolve its central mystery within a single broadcast cycle.
The narrative was designed with a definitive conclusion because it serves as an adaptation of Holger Karsten Schmidt's thriller novel, ensuring that the primary character arcs and the historical conspiracy at the heart of the plot were fully unraveled. While the success of the series eventually led to the development of a follow-up story featuring the same lead detectives, the original production stands as a complete and closed chapter in the procedural genre.
